Output 3462636de8f7c9a60efbd629f6eff6691ed54b74eda5808c5f75fe9a1343d6ad:0

value
291353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f107b9ac63d55de90f4a5e603bf59820dd9a6c OP_EQUAL
address
39XS6vHsp1qvfZcbbYMZ31zayqy66M2i2L
transaction
3462636de8f7c9a60efbd629f6eff6691ed54b74eda5808c5f75fe9a1343d6ad
spent
true